Next Gen Success is a podcast hosted by Ariel and Eliahou, two ambitious friends from London on a mission to achieve success—and bring their listeners along for the ride. As they navigate their own journeys in business, personal growth, and entrepreneurship, Ariel and Eliahou share candid insights, actionable strategies, and lessons learned.Each episode dives into topics that drive success, featuring inspiring interviews with successful entrepreneurs, leaders, and changemakers who share their stories and advice. Whether you're starting your first business, pursuing personal development, or simply seeking motivation, Next Gen Success is your weekly dose of insight, inspiration, and practical tips to fuel your own path to success.Join Ariel and Eliahou as they explore what it takes to make it in today’s world and uncover the mindset, habits, and strategies that empower the next generation of achievers.Follow, listen, and let’s build the future—together. 🚀 Hosted on Acast. This Is How the Top 1% Biohack Success - Corey Jonhs

Biohacking Success: Corey Jones on Focus, Discipline & the Brian Johnson Debate What does biohacking actually have to do with success? In this episode of Next Gen Success, we sit down with biohacker Corey Jones to break down what really works when it comes to optimising your mind, body, and performance for long-term success. We go deep into: • The biohacking habits that actually improve focus and discipline • Why most people misuse biohacking and see no results • The link between biology, mindset, and execution • The dangers of taking optimisation too far • Corey’s honest take on modern biohacking culture — including a critical discussion around Brian Johnson and extreme longevity protocols This conversation cuts through the hype and explores biohacking as a tool for real-world performance, not internet flexing. The Classroom vs. The World: Ditching the System for Travel & Real Education

In this thought-provoking solo episode, Ariel and Eli pull back the curtain on a controversial idea: Is the traditional school system actually designed for failure? They dive into the mindset shifts required to thrive outside of the academic pressure cooker. They share their perspectives on why the standard educational blueprint often falls short, and how lessons learned from travel and real-world experience offer a powerful path toward true success. Listen in to hear Ariel and Eli debate the value of swapping a desk for a destination, and how the freedom of the road can teach you lessons they never cover in the classroom. Key Takeaways: Why traditional education might be fundamentally flawed for "Next Gen Success." The surprising ways the travel mindset translates directly into entrepreneurial skills. Can AI Take Your Job? The Brutally Honest Episode with Swain

In this mind-bending episode of Next Gen Success, we sit down with Swain, a filmmaker-turned-AI innovator who literally trained artificial intelligence to replicate his creative mind. Swain shares how he went from shooting small gigs to working with Vogue, L’Officiel, and major brands — then took the ultimate leap: teaching AI his skills, style, and workflow so it could run multiple brands on autopilot. We dive deep into the future of work, creativity, and identity: * Can AI really take your job — or help you build a better one? * What industries will vanish overnight when automation hits? * And how do we keep human connection alive when machines start creating art?
